Ceiling & Roof Leak Damage in Lockport

Ceiling and roof leaks represent a persistent challenge for Lockport homeowners, particularly given the area's exposure to Illinois weather patterns and the age of many residential structures. Located in Will County, Lockport experiences significant seasonal precipitation and temperature fluctuations that place particular stress on aging roofing systems. The region's freeze-thaw cycles in winter, combined with spring and early summer storms that can deliver heavy rainfall in short periods, create an environment where roof vulnerability quickly turns into interior water damage.

Many homes in Lockport feature roofing systems installed several decades ago, with materials that have gradually degraded over time. Asphalt shingles lose their protective granules, flashing corrodes around penetration points, and sealants fail to maintain effective water barriers. These aging components become increasingly susceptible to water infiltration during heavy rainfall and wind-driven precipitation events. The combination of humidity, thermal stress from temperature swings, and seasonal moisture challenges accelerates material deterioration and creates pathways for water intrusion into attic spaces and interior ceilings.

Recognizing the specific vulnerabilities that make Lockport properties susceptible to ceiling and roof leaks is essential for property owners. Early detection of warning signs and timely intervention can prevent minor leaks from developing into costly water damage that compromises structural integrity, damages insulation, and affects interior living spaces.

Risk Factors for Ceiling & Roof Leaks in Lockport

  • Aging Roof Systems and Material Degradation: Many Lockport homes were constructed in the 1950s–1980s with roofing systems designed for their era. Asphalt shingles, the predominant roofing material in the area, typically retain their protective properties for 20–25 years before granule loss, surface cracking, and curling compromise their water-shedding capability. As roofs approach or exceed their service life, the probability of leaks during precipitation events increases significantly. Wooden roof decking in older structures may also have absorbed moisture over decades, weakening its structural capacity and creating conditions where water penetration becomes progressively more damaging.
  • Illinois Weather Patterns and Seasonal Precipitation: Will County receives approximately 38–40 inches of annual precipitation, distributed across all seasons. Spring and early summer bring intense thunderstorms capable of delivering heavy rainfall in brief periods, with wind-driven rain that forces water behind shingles and into roof joints. Winter contributes freeze-thaw cycles that are particularly damaging: water enters small cracks and gaps, expands upon freezing, and widens these pathways. As spring arrives and temperatures rise, meltwater flows through enlarged damage routes into attic spaces and interior walls, sometimes appearing as leaks weeks after snow melt occurs.
  • Roof Valley and Flashing Vulnerabilities: Roof valleys—where two slopes meet at an angle—and penetration points like vents, chimneys, and skylights depend on properly sealed flashing and sealant caulking to direct water safely away from interior spaces. In Lockport homes built decades ago, these critical components often show corrosion, improper sealing, or complete sealant failure. Wind-driven rain can force water behind compromised flashing, with water eventually flowing into attic spaces or between wall cavities. Interior leaks may appear in locations far removed from the exterior damage point, making source identification challenging without professional inspection.
  • Gutter System Maintenance and Drainage Failure: Clogged or improperly maintained gutters are among the most common causes of roof leaks and ceiling damage in Lockport properties. When debris accumulates—leaves in fall, ice in winter, sediment year-round—water cannot drain and backs up beneath roof shingles along the fascia line. This standing water then seeps into the attic or flows into exterior walls. Additionally, gutters that have sagged, separated from the home's edge, or become undersized cannot handle Will County's periodic heavy rainfall events, causing water to cascade off the roof edge and saturate foundation perimeters and lower roof sections.
  • Attic Ventilation Deficiencies and Condensation Buildup: Inadequate attic ventilation or poor insulation can create condensation problems that mimic roof leaks or occur alongside them. Warm, humid air from living spaces—from showers, cooking, and laundry—rises into the attic. When this moisture-laden air contacts cold roof surfaces, especially during winter, it condenses into liquid water that drips onto insulation and drywall. Temperature differentials between heated interiors and unheated attics intensify this condensation problem, potentially causing wet spots on ceilings and mold growth even when the actual roof structure is sound.
  • Wind Damage and Storm-Related Roof Compromise: Spring and early summer storms in Will County bring wind speeds that frequently exceed 40 mph, with potential for gusts even higher during severe weather events. These winds lift shingles, separate roof edges, and create entry points for water intrusion. While hail is less frequent than in other Illinois regions, it still occurs and can damage asphalt shingles by puncturing them or creating stress cracks. Additionally, tree branches can be thrown against roofing during storms, puncturing shingles or damaging flashing. Each of these wind-related damage types creates potential leak sources.

Warning Signs of Roof Leaks in Lockport Homes

  • Water Stains on Ceilings and Walls: Brown, yellow, or tan discoloration on interior ceilings is a clear indicator of active or recent water intrusion from above. These stains often appear initially on bedroom ceilings or upper-floor walls. Stains that worsen or expand after heavy rain confirm an active leak source. Document the location and monitor whether staining increases after precipitation events, as this indicates ongoing water penetration.
  • Soft, Spongy, or Sagging Drywall: Water-saturated drywall becomes soft to the touch, loses structural integrity, and eventually sags visibly. If ceiling drywall feels spongy when gently pressed or shows obvious sagging, significant water accumulation has occurred and structural damage may be progressing. Prompt inspection to locate and stop the leak is essential to prevent further deterioration and potential collapse.
  • Mold, Mildew, or Musty Odors: Persistent dampness from roof leaks creates ideal conditions for mold and mildew growth on attic framing, insulation, and ceiling surfaces. A musty odor detected in upper-floor rooms or attic spaces is often the first sign of active moisture intrusion. Mold growth poses health concerns and indicates that the leak source must be addressed promptly.
  • Visible Roof Surface Deterioration: Inspect your roof from the ground or safely from a ladder. Missing or lifted shingles, visibly cracked or curled shingles, granule loss creating bald spots on the roof surface, or corroded flashing around vents and chimneys indicate that weather protection is compromised and leaks may develop imminently or are already occurring.
  • Water Visible in Attic Spaces: During or immediately after heavy rain, check your attic for visible moisture on wooden framing, insulation, or stored items. Even small amounts of water accumulation indicate that the roof's weatherproofing layer has been breached and water is actively entering the structure.
  • Ice Dams Forming Along Eaves: During winter or during warm-then-cold cycles, ice buildup along roof edges creates a dam that prevents water drainage. Water backs up under shingles and flows into the attic, causing interior leaks that may not become apparent until the thaw begins or warm periods return. Ice dam formation often indicates excessive heat loss through the roof from an under-insulated attic.

FAQ — Lockport

Why are Lockport homes particularly vulnerable to roof leaks?

Lockport's housing stock includes many homes built between 1950 and 1980, an era when roofing systems were designed with shorter service lives than modern materials. Asphalt shingles from that period typically last 20–25 years; roofs approaching 40+ years old have experienced substantial material degradation. Additionally, Will County's weather—38–40 inches of annual precipitation, intense spring storms, and winter freeze-thaw cycles—places continuous stress on aging roof systems. Many Lockport homes also have older flashing and sealant materials that no longer provide effective water barriers, making even minor weather events potential leak catalysts.

How do freeze-thaw cycles in Lockport winters increase roof leak risk?

Freeze-thaw cycles are particularly damaging to roofing systems. Water enters small cracks, gaps, and compromised sealants, then expands when temperatures drop below freezing. This expansion widens existing damage pathways and can crack roof decking or sheathing. As spring temperatures rise and snow melts, water flows through these enlarged openings into attic spaces and interior walls. Leaks that appear in April or May often originated during winter freeze-thaw cycles. The combination of Lockport's winter conditions and aging roof materials creates a high-risk scenario where minor water intrusion in January becomes a significant problem by spring.

What is the connection between gutters and ceiling leaks?

Gutters channel rainwater away from the roof edge and foundation. When gutters become clogged with leaves, debris, or sediment, water cannot drain and backs up under shingles along the fascia line. This standing water seeps into the attic or flows into exterior walls, eventually appearing as ceiling stains or mold in interior spaces. Even slight gutter misalignment or separation from the home's edge prevents proper water channeling. Undersized gutters cannot handle Will County's periodic heavy rainfall, causing water to cascade off the roof edge entirely. Regular gutter cleaning—especially before spring storms and after autumn leaf drop—is essential for preventing water damage in Lockport homes.

Can attic condensation create false water stains that resemble roof leaks?

Yes, attic condensation can produce water spots on ceilings that appear identical to roof leak damage. In Lockport homes with inadequate attic ventilation or insulation, warm humid air from living spaces rises into the attic. When this air contacts cold attic surfaces—particularly in winter—moisture condenses into liquid water that drips onto insulation and drywall. This condensation problem requires attention to prevent mold growth but differs from actual roof leaks. A professional inspection can often distinguish condensation damage from true roof infiltration by examining the pattern of moisture and checking for active water during or immediately after rainfall.

What causes ice dams and how do they lead to interior leaks?

Ice dams form along roof eaves when melting snow and ice refreeze at the edge, creating a ridge that blocks water drainage. Trapped water backs up under shingles and flows into the attic and walls, causing ceiling stains and damage that may not appear until after the thaw. Ice dams typically result from excessive heat escaping through the roof—an indicator of poor attic insulation. Warm roof temperatures melt snow unevenly, with the unmelted portion at the eaves freezing as heat dissipates. Addressing attic insulation and ventilation to maintain consistent cold roof temperatures during Lockport's winter season significantly reduces ice dam formation and associated leak damage.

How frequently should Lockport homeowners inspect their roofs for damage?

Conduct roof inspections at least twice yearly—once in spring after winter weather and once in fall before winter arrives. After significant storms, especially those bringing heavy rain, hail, or winds exceeding 40 mph, perform an inspection or hire a professional to assess damage. Visual inspections from the ground using binoculars can often identify missing shingles, cracked shingles, and flashing issues. If your roof is over 20 years old or shows signs of aging—curled shingles, granule loss, sealant gaps—schedule a professional inspection to assess remaining lifespan and identify vulnerabilities before leaks develop and damage interior spaces.

What should I do if I discover water stains on my ceiling?

First, locate the leak source by checking your attic during or immediately after rain, tracing water entry from inside outward. Mark the location and, if safe to do so, inspect that roof section from a secure vantage point for visible damage like missing shingles or damaged flashing. If the leak is active, position a bucket or tarp to contain water and prevent additional damage to insulation and framing. Photograph the damage for documentation. Contact a roofing professional to assess whether repair or roof replacement is needed. Prompt action prevents water damage from spreading to structural framing, insulation, and electrical systems, which becomes significantly more costly to address if left untreated.
